邮件发送接口API的安全性能与数据加密标准是怎样的?
邮件发送接口API的安全性能与数据加密标准是怎样的?
在数字化时代,邮件发送接口API(应用程序编程接口)已成为企业和个人日常沟通的重要工具。这些API不仅支持批量邮件发送,还涵盖了实时通知、自动回复以及各种个性化服务。然而,随着网络安全威胁的不断增加,对邮件发送接口API的安全性能与数据加密标准的关注也日益增强。本文将探讨邮件发送接口API的安全性能以及数据加密标准,以帮助用户了解如何确保其邮件传输的安全性和隐私保护。
1. 邮件发送接口API的安全性能
邮件发送接口API的安全性能是评估其适用性和可靠性的关键因素。一个高效、安全的API不仅需要在数据传输过程中保障信息的机密性和完整性,还需要抵御各种网络攻击。
1.1 身份认证与授权
安全的邮件发送API必须具备强大的身份认证与授权机制。这通常包括使用API密钥或OAuth 2.0等认证方法。API密钥作为一种简单的认证方式,要求每个请求都附带一个唯一的密钥,从而验证请求的合法性。然而,这种方法存在一定的安全风险,因为密钥可能被泄露。相比之下,OAuth 2.0提供了更为复杂的认证和授权流程,通过访问令牌来确保只有经过授权的用户才能访问API。这种方式不仅能有效防止未经授权的访问,还能灵活地控制用户的权限。
1.2 数据传输安全
在数据传输过程中,API必须使用安全的传输协议,如HTTPS(超文本传输安全协议)。HTTPS通过加密数据传输通道来防止中间人攻击和数据窃取。此外,API提供商通常会利用TLS(传输层安全协议)来进一步增强传输安全性。TLS能够加密数据并确保数据在传输过程中的完整性,防止数据被篡改或丢失。
1.3 防范恶意攻击
邮件发送接口API必须具备防范各种恶意攻击的能力。例如,防止滥用和垃圾邮件攻击是邮件API的重要功能之一。通过实施速率限制(Rate Limiting)和请求过滤(Request Filtering)等措施,可以有效控制每个用户的请求频率,并阻止恶意请求。此外,API提供商还应对异常活动进行监控,并采取及时的应对措施,以防止潜在的攻击和数据泄露。
2. 数据加密标准
数据加密是保护邮件内容和用户信息不被泄露的核心手段。邮件发送接口API的数据加密标准不仅包括传输层的加密,还涉及存储和处理层面的加密。
2.1 传输加密
在数据传输过程中,API必须使用强加密算法来保护数据。例如,TLS协议使用的AES(高级加密标准)算法可以提供256位加密,这是一种非常安全的加密方式。传输加密确保了数据在互联网上传输时不会被窃取或篡改,提升了数据的保密性和完整性。
2.2 存储加密
除了传输过程中的加密外,邮件数据在存储过程中的加密也同样重要。API提供商通常会使用对称加密或非对称加密算法对存储的数据进行保护。对称加密,如AES,使用相同的密钥进行数据的加密和解密,适用于大量数据的加密。非对称加密,如RSA,使用一对公钥和私钥进行加密和解密,适用于较小的数据量,如密钥交换和身份验证。存储加密确保了即使数据存储介质被非法访问,数据仍然无法被轻易解读。
2.3 数据加密标准合规性
为了确保数据加密的有效性,API提供商通常会遵循国际标准和法规,例如GDPR(通用数据保护条例)和HIPAA(健康保险流通与问责法案)。这些标准和法规规定了数据保护的具体要求,确保数据在传输和存储过程中的加密符合国际安全标准。遵循这些标准不仅能提升数据安全性,还能帮助企业避免因数据泄露而带来的法律风险和经济损失。
3. 总结
邮件发送接口API的安全性能与数据加密标准在确保邮件传输的安全性和隐私保护方面发挥了至关重要的作用。通过强大的身份认证与授权机制、安全的传输协议、有效的恶意攻击防范措施,以及严格的数据加密标准,API提供商能够为用户提供一个安全、可靠的邮件发送平台。然而,用户在选择邮件发送接口API时,也应综合考虑其安全性能和加密标准,确保所使用的服务符合自身的安全需求和合规要求。只有这样,才能在数字化时代中有效保护通信安全,维护用户的隐私权利。
红帽云邮邮件群发系统99%送达率(查看:邮件群发价格)
定制开发邮件系统多ip多域名轮播(咨询:定制价格)